A 24-year-old Boholano topped the 2018 Physician Licensure Examination administered by the Professional Regulation Commission (PRC) in September and October this year. The results of the test were released last Tuesday.

Dr. Kurl Eduvas Jamora who topped the board exam with a rating of 91.08 is a native of Barangay Buyog, Jagna town.  He completed his medical studies at the De La Salle University Medical & Health Sciences Institute. He is the son of  Aida Eduvas.

The board topnotcher attended the Buyog Primary School in Jagna and St. La Salle Integrated School in Bacolod City for his elementary and high school education, respectively.  He earned his Bachelor of Science in Human Biology at the De La Salle University and graduated summa cum laude.

He then obtained his medical degree at DLSU-Dasmariñas and was honored as magna cum laude.
